18例水合氯醛不良反应文献分析

摘要: 目的 探讨水合氯醛所致不良反应的一般规律及特点,为临床合理用药提供参考。方法 通过检索中国期刊全文数据库,收集了1994 年~2012 年国内公开发表文献中,有关水合氯醛致不良反应的14 篇文献,涉及18 例病例报告,对不良反应的类型、主要临床表现以及影响因素进行统计与分析。结果 水合氯醛所致不良反应从用药后10 余秒到用药后10 余日皆可发生,且主要发生于用药20min 内。不良反应累及多个系统-器官,临床表现复杂多样。其中,变态反应发生率最高,严重者可致休克和死亡。结论 临床医师与药师应重视水合氯醛的不良反应,坚持安全合理用药。

Abstract: Objective To investigate the general pattern and characteristics of the adverse drug reactions(ADR) induced by chloral hydrate, and provide a reference for the clinical rational use of drugs. Methods By searching literature in Chinese journal full-text database from 1994 to 2012, 14 ADR literatures of chloral hydrate involving 18 cases were collected. The type of adverse reactions, the main clinical manifestations and the influencing factors were analyzed statistically. Results The ADR induced by chloral hydrate could occur in more than ten seconds after administration, could also occur in more than ten days after administration. The majority of adverse reactions occurred within 20 minutes. Adverse reactions could involve multiple systems, and the clinical manifestations were complicated and diversified. The incidence of allergic reaction was the highest, and serious cases can lead to shock and death. Conclusion Clinical physicians and pharmacists should be alert to the ADR induced by chloral hydrate and they should stick to the principle of rational drug use.
